Frequently Asked Questions About Rehab Centers in Las Vegas

What is the rehab process at substance abuse treatment centers in Las Vegas?

The rehab process at drug and alcohol rehab centers in Las Vegas typically involves assessment, detoxification if needed, individual and group therapy, counseling, educational sessions, relapse prevention planning, and aftercare support. The process is tailored to each individual's needs and aims to address both the physical and psychological aspects of addiction recovery.

How long does drug and alcohol rehab usually last in Las Vegas?

The duration of drug and alcohol rehab in Las Vegas varies based on factors such as the severity of addiction, the type of program (inpatient or outpatient), and individual progress. Residential rehab programs can range from 30 days to 90 days, and can even go as long as 1 year or longer. Longer programs often offer a more comprehensive and sustained approach to recovery, allowing individuals to develop coping skills and strategies for lasting sobriety.

Do rehab centers in Las Vegas offer medication-assisted treatment?

Some rehab centers in Las Vegas may offer medication-assisted treatment (MAT) as part of their comprehensive approach to addiction recovery. MAT combines medications with counseling and therapy to help individuals manage withdrawal symptoms, reduce cravings, and sustain their recovery. MAT is particularly effective for opioid and alcohol use disorders.

Are inpatient rehab programs available in Las Vegas?

Yes, inpatient rehab programs may be available in Las Vegas. Inpatient rehab, also known as residential rehab, involves residing at the treatment facility for the duration of the program. This immersive environment provides 24/7 care, structured activities, and a supportive community, allowing individuals to focus solely on their recovery without external triggers or distractions.
